About The Artwork

Facial expression is a large and important part of communication. Currently most interactions are through social media or chat applications, too few words are said face to face, everything is written, mailed or sent. A large amount of nowadays needs for emoji or smileys is drawn from the human ability to read emotions from a person’s face. A certain movement of each facial muscle is crucial in a day to day conversation. Facial expressions throughout a conversation give basic information about the opposing parties. By reducing limbs and binding the torso with the head into one homogeny mass, the focus is on the emotions, thus creating eye contact.

I am a sculptor and medal maker from Croatia. My artwork focuses on people and their perception of themselves. The different versions of seeing yourself and seeing other people, several variants of displaying the inner state. Fine plastics have a more personal relation with the observer. The possibility to take an artwork in your hands, feel it and connect with it is much more natural and significant. The most fulfilling part of art projects is working in clay. Making something completely new, by using just your hands is a special privilege only artists can experience. In my work everything is based on drawings, therefore I tend to recreate it in an expanse drawing. For the illusion of brush strokes or thick pen lines I use wool and different thicknesses of threads with a sculptural association, creating a see-through 3D graphic installation. The monumentality of installations always interested me. The basic idea to create a piece in the exhibition room, only for the purpose of one space, makes the whole project unique. Although I have a love for installations my current occupation is the interpretation of the human perception of themselves through figurative a small plastics. My tendencies lay in the visualizations of a persons view in the mirror. Expressing the viewers reflection I try to focus them, not only on the fisical, but the emotional part of the mirror in front of them.
